"The book introduces basic methods and solutions to generate optical communication signals in soliton form. It includes topics such as the usage of micro-ring resonators as passive devices, novel techniques to generate optical solitons in nonlinear photonics semiconductor waveguides and new techniques for data transmission using stable optical signals as soliton pulses. This book focussed on readers in the fields of nonlinear physics, photonics, optics, engineering communication, signal processing and optical soliton communication. The waveguide fabrication and data analysis can be a main reference for those working on designing or characterization of integrated photonics systems."-- Provided by publisher.
